Carnival Cruise Line dominated the sixth annual Cruise Hive Cruise Ship Awards earning top honors in six categories – more than any other cruise line – including Best Cruise Line for the second consecutive year.

Additional honors included Best Cruise Ship Feature (SkyRide) for the fourth year in a row, Best New Cruise Ship (Carnival Panorama), Best Ship Refurbishment (Carnival Sunrise), Most Anticipated New Cruise Ship (Mardi Gras), and Best Cruise Ship Dining Venue (Guy’s Burger Joint).

Cruise Hive is dedicated to sharing cruise industry news and tips with experienced and first-time cruisers alike. Winners are voted on by Cruise Hive readers.

For the fourth year in a row, SkyRide earned the Best Cruise Ship Feature honors. Available on Carnival Vista, Carnival Horizon and Carnival Panorama, SkyRide is a pedal-powered attraction where guests cycle their way around an 800-foot track with breathtaking views to the sea 150 feet below.

Carnival Panorama, which debuted from Long Beach, Calif., last month as the industry’s first new ship to homeport year-round on the West Coast in 20 years, was named Best New Cruise Ship. The ship offers new features such as the first Sky Zone trampoline park at sea and Carnival Kitchen, a first-in-fleet culinary studio with interactive cooking classes and demonstrations.

Carnival Sunrise was named Best Cruise Ship Refurbishment following an extensive $200 million dry dock that added all of the line’s popular dining, bar and entertainment venues including a Guy’s Pig & Anchor Barbecue eatery, Cucina del Capitano family-style Italian restaurant and a spectacular WaterWorks aqua park.

Mardi Gras, which debuts from Port Canaveral, Fla. this November, was named the Most Anticipated New Cruise Ship. The ship’s many innovations will include the first roller coaster at sea, Emeril Lagasse’s first seagoing restaurant, and six themed zones. It will also be the first ship in North America to be powered by Liquefied Natural Gas (LNG).

The ever-popular Guy’s Burger Joint earned the Best Cruise Ship Dining Venue award. Created in tandem with Food Network star chef and longtime Carnival partner Guy Fieri, the free-of-charge eatery boasts hand-crafted burgers, fresh-cut fries and a loaded toppings bar. Guy’s Pig & Anchor Smokehouse Brewhouse on Carnival Horizon and Carnival Panorama took second place, as well.
